What Soccer Cards Are Worth the Most?
Among the most sought-after soccer cards in Muskegon are rookie cards of Lionel Messi, Cristiano Ronaldo, Kylian Mbappé, Erling Haaland, Jude Bellingham, and the emerging Lamine Yamal. Autographed cards and serial-numbered parallels escalate value, especially when combined with patch or relic designs. Graded examples from PSA, BGS, SGC, or CGC typically command premium prices, alongside unopened hobby boxes and wax releases from prestigious brands.
How Soccer Card Values Are Determined
Values fluctuate based on card condition—factoring in centering, corners, edges, and print quality. Grading certification adds credibility, particularly when autograph authentication is included. Rarity and player popularity influence demand, with international fame playing a significant role. The card’s recent sales trends and whether it’s raw or slabbed have a direct impact on pricing.

Tips Before Selling Your Soccer Card Collection
- Separate your vintage, rookie, autograph, graded, and memorabilia cards.
- Research recent sales of comparable cards in the Muskegon market.
- Protect valuable cards with sleeves and toploaders before handling or selling.
- Don’t assume that an old card is inherently valuable without proper assessment.
- Obtain multiple opinions if selling a significant collection to ensure optimal value.
- Understand that cash offers may differ from actual retail or resale values.
